Insurance Services Office, Inc. (ISO) has promoted Kevin Thompson to senior vice president of its Insurance Services unit responsible for producing ISO’s core information products — advisory loss costs, manual rules and policy forms — for personal and commercial lines of business.
Thompson joined ISO as an actuarial assistant in Commercial Casualty Actuarial in 1974 and held a series of increasingly responsible positions in the division, leading to his appointment as assistant vice president and actuary in 1986.
In 1996, Thompson was promoted to vice president of Standard Commercial Lines, responsible for commercial auto, commercial fire and allied lines, and general liability. In early 2000, he assumed responsibility for personal lines and began overseeing the operations of ISO’s Insurance Services unit later that year.
